我们专注攀枝花网站设计 攀枝花网站制作 攀枝花网站建设
成都网站建设公司服务热线:400-028-6601

网站建设知识

十年网站开发经验 + 多家企业客户 + 靠谱的建站团队

量身定制 + 运营维护+专业推广+无忧售后,网站问题一站解决

jquery基于layui如何实现二级联动下拉选择菜单

这篇文章将为大家详细讲解有关jquery基于layui如何实现二级联动下拉选择菜单,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。

寿光网站制作公司哪家好,找创新互联建站!从网页设计、网站建设、微信开发、APP开发、自适应网站建设等网站项目制作,到程序开发,运营维护。创新互联建站2013年开创至今到现在10年的时间,我们拥有了丰富的建站经验和运维经验,来保证我们的工作的顺利进行。专注于网站建设就选创新互联建站

先看一下简单的效果

jquery基于layui如何实现二级联动下拉选择菜单

jquery基于layui如何实现二级联动下拉选择菜单

jquery基于layui如何实现二级联动下拉选择菜单

直接上代码

html部分 (下拉框中value的数值我是根据数据库中取出来)


 城市
 
  
   
   北京市
   天津市
   河北省
   山西省
   内蒙古自治区
   辽宁省
   吉林省
   黑龙江省
   上海市
   江苏省
   浙江省
   安徽省
   福建省
   江西省
   山东省
   河南省
   湖北省
   湖南省
   广东省
   广西壮族自治区
   海南省
   重庆市
   四川省
   贵州省
   云南省
   西藏自治区
   陕西省
   甘肃省
   青海省
   宁夏回族自治区
   新疆维吾尔自治区
   台湾省
   香港特别行政区
   澳门特别行政区
  
 
             

js操作部分

form.on('select(province)', function(data){
   $.getJSON("/api/getCity?pid="+data.value, function(data){
    var optionstring = "";
    $.each(data.data, function(i,item){
     optionstring += "" + item.name + "";
    });
    $("#city").html('' + optionstring);
    form.render('select'); //这个很重要
   });
});

后台返回的数据格式json

{
 "status": 200,
 "message": "result",
 "data": [
  {
   "code": "3418",
   "name": "宣城市",
   "province": "34"
  },
  {
   "code": "3417",
   "name": "池州市",
   "province": "34"
  },
  {
   "code": "3416",
   "name": "亳州市",
   "province": "34"
  },
  {
   "code": "3415",
   "name": "六安市",
   "province": "34"
  },
  {
   "code": "3413",
   "name": "宿州市",
   "province": "34"
  },
  {
   "code": "3412",
   "name": "阜阳市",
   "province": "34"
  },
  {
   "code": "3411",
   "name": "滁州市",
   "province": "34"
  },
  {
   "code": "3408",
   "name": "安庆市",
   "province": "34"
  },
  {
   "code": "3407",
   "name": "铜陵市",
   "province": "34"
  },
  {
   "code": "3406",
   "name": "淮北市",
   "province": "34"
  },
  {
   "code": "3405",
   "name": "马鞍山市",
   "province": "34"
  },
  {
   "code": "3404",
   "name": "淮南市",
   "province": "34"
  },
  {
   "code": "3403",
   "name": "蚌埠市",
   "province": "34"
  },
  {
   "code": "3402",
   "name": "芜湖市",
   "province": "34"
  },
  {
   "code": "3401",
   "name": "合肥市",
   "province": "34"
  }
 ]
}

关于“jquery基于layui如何实现二级联动下拉选择菜单”这篇文章就分享到这里了,希望以上内容可以对大家有一定的帮助,使各位可以学到更多知识,如果觉得文章不错,请把它分享出去让更多的人看到。


分享文章:jquery基于layui如何实现二级联动下拉选择菜单
文章转载:http://mswzjz.cn/article/jhposc.html

其他资讯